Output 28ab5addec2c46b6895c378ad4f0915d5863660e167d78b3bbc462c8f9c880c5:4

value
64666994
script pubkey
OP_HASH160 OP_PUSHBYTES_20 acdd19f735528a164715cfe42066ffa9dd5163cc OP_EQUAL
address
MPfBKpc4KV7k4yXKBqdM6sPpGJFYXpn1Xf
transaction
28ab5addec2c46b6895c378ad4f0915d5863660e167d78b3bbc462c8f9c880c5
spent
true